Child selling on the streets: MOSD takes action
Published: 01:04 PM,Apr 22,2022 | EDITED : 05:04 PM,Apr 22,2022
The Ministry of Social Development said that it followed the clip circulating on social media about the girl who was tired and fell asleep while selling items on the roadside in one of the governorates.
The ministry said that the representative from the child protection department in the governorate visited the site and met her father, who is of Arab nationality, and the necessary action was taken in this regard.
The Ministry said that the Article 45 in Chapter 7 of the Child Law stipulates that “it is prohibited to employ children child in any jobs and industries that, by their nature or by the circumstances in which they are engaged, are likely to harm the health, safety, or moral behavior.'
